Computational Physics Praktikum

Im WS 2021/2022

by

Bethge, Burgio, Hehl, Kley, Oettel, Quandt
Schäfer


  bwForCluster BinAC (Uni Tübingen)


Vorlesung jeweils MONTAGS, 10:15 Uhr. Seminarraum C9 A03
Praktikum: jeweils DONNERSTAGS (n.v.) Übungsraum 8D09 (im Hoersaalzentrum - Keller)
Beginn: Montag, 18.10.2021

Bitte unter ILIAS registrieren zwecks Informationsaustausch und Evaluation: ILIAS
Passwort über ALMA, oder vom Dozenten.
Das Praktikum:
  • ist die Zentrale Veranstaltung für das Vertiefungsfach Wissenschaftliches Rechnen.
  • besteht aus Vorlesungen (2SWS) und 7 praktischen Aufgaben
  • hat einen Umfang von 9 ECTS Punkten gemäß Studienplan (Bachelor/Master)

Hinweise:
  • Die Programmierversuche werden in den VL besprochen und nach Bedarf diskutiert.
    Praktische Besprechungen nach Bedarf auch in Präsenz möglich.


  Nr.   Termine   Verantwortlich   Thema Skript
  1   18.10. und 25.10.   Chr. Schäfer
 
  Das klassische N-Körper-Problem:
  Systeme von gewöhnlichen Differentialgleichungen
PDF

  3   08.11. und 15.11.   M. Oettel   Classical density functional theory:
  Exact density distribution of hard rods between walls in 1D
PDF

  2   22.11. und 29.11.   W. Kley   Numerische Hydrodynamik:
  Finite Differenzen, Stoßwellen
PDF
 
  4   06.12. und 13.12.   T. Hehl
 
  Simulation und Fit experimenteller Daten:
  A) Genetische Algorithmen
  B) Monte-Carlo, Optimierung

siehe link

  5   20.12.2021 und 10.01.2022   G. Burgio
  M. Quandt
  Ising-Modell
 
PDF

  6   17.01. und 24.01.   M. Oettel
 
   
  Grosskanonische Monte-Carlo Simulationen
  eines Modells harter Stäbchen
  Ein Python-Skript dazu
PDF

  7   31.01. und 07.02.   M. Bethge
  M. Kümmerer  
  Machine Learning
 
PDF


NOTES:
  • Das Praktikum besteht jeweils aus den einführenden Vorlesungen an den angegeben MONTAGEN und den praktischen Übungen.
  • Die Übungen finden nach Vereinbarung (auch in Präsenz) jeweils innerhalb der gleichen Woche (bevorzugt am Donnerstag) statt.
  • Die Skripten (im Pdf-Format) geben eine Einführung in das Thema und die Aufgabenstellung.
  • Als Programmiersprachen können C(++), Python, Fortran, oder auch MatLab verwendet werden.
  • Die Protokolle sollten enthalten:
      - eine kurze Zusammenfassung der Aufgabenstellung
      - eine Darstellung und Interpreation der wesentlichen Ergebnisse, mit aussagefähigen Plots
      - die Programm-Listings (elektronisch per email)
  • Die fertigen Protokolle sind bis spätestens 1 Woche nach Abschluss des Versuchs abzugeben.


Back to: Lehre, Last modification: 24. Oktober 2021